Thank you for your question. Migrane is a long term disease. First of all you should be clear that your headache is due to migrane and not due to other causes. There is preceding awareness of headache in migrane, pain on half of the half of head, sometimes blurring of vision and dizziness. For prevention of migrane you need to know the preceding factors that may aggravate the attacks like loud noise, sunlight, spicy foods etc and try to avoid it as far as possible. Cold drinks, much spicy foods and junk foods have been found to aggravate the condition and you need to avoid. For preventing frequent attacks and prophylactic medicine please consult some neurophysian or psychiatritist. Hope you get well soon.

Its tough job since the cause of migraine is still not clear. Avoidance of headache triggers is preventive aspects and some medicine you can use for treatment of acute attack. Meet any psychiatrist or general practitioner for relieving symptoms and prevention of frequent attacks. Thanks for the query!
